So on to my card, today I have used Billy 'Gone Sledging' and this time I went for a monochromatic look and used both warm and cool grey copic and just a touch of sakura clear stardust for his trim.  My background cs was embossed using a fiskars texture plate then I patted a versamark ink pad over the cs and then used irridescent mica powder to highlight the snowflakes and give them a sheen, add some organza ribbon and a sentiment which is available over at the Crafty Sentiments Store - along with all those wonderful new stamps.
